During the press conference, NSZZ “Solidarity” presented a referendum question on the European Union’s climate policy. ‘S’ wants to collect the necessary number of signatures for a national referendum to ask Poles about the Green Deal. Chairman of the National Commission of NSZZ “S”, Piotr Duda, ruled that the so-called Suitability for 55 is unacceptable. He also assured that Solidarity activists will not give up their actions even if there is no decision to reject the Green Deal.
On March 26, the National Commission of NSZZ “Solidarność” adopted a resolution to apply for a nationwide referendum on EU climate policy. It was also decided to hold a demonstration in Warsaw on May 10.
As Piotr Duda explained, the farmers’ protests have ‘one reason: ‘get rid of the Green Deal’.
Farmers do not agree with the EU’s climate policy, which will lead to the bankruptcy of many agricultural companies and individual farmers. It all leads there
– he assessed.
The chairman of the National Committee of NSZZ “S” pointed out that the December 13 coalition is currently no longer trying to talk to Polish farmers.
Instead of having a dialogue, the government no longer even pretends to have a dialogue – but this dialogue has completely broken down. There is no dialogue. Farmers continue to protest
– he pointed out.
Duda announced that NSZZ “Solidarność” together with “Solidarity” of Individual Farmers are organizing a major protest in Warsaw on May 10.
This is a demonstration and an apolitical protest organized by Solidarity of Workers with the cooperation and co-organization of Solidarity of Individual Farmers
– he explained.
This Fit for 55 policy is unacceptable
– Duda emphasized.
Referendum proposal
On May 10, during the demonstration, we will start collecting signatures for a national referendum
– said the Chairman of the National Committee of NSZZ “S”.
During the press conference, the proposed referendum question was read out.
Do you support the obligation of the President of the Republic of Poland, the Parliament of the Republic of Poland and the Government of the Republic of Poland to reject climate policy in its current form, included in the European Green Deal?
– that is the question.
This question (…) is clear – in this form it is very important – give us more time. Give more time to farmers, miners, steel workers, the auto industry, our entire industry, so we can use it responsibly. First of all, it is about incentives, not coercion and punishment, that I have to replace the stove with another one. If I don’t replace it, you will punish me
– explained Piotr Duda.
